Interview questions for a Security Engineer position focus on assessing core competencies such as expertise in cybersecurity principles, risk assessment, incident response, and familiarity with security tools and technologies. Candidates should expect questions related to their problem-solving abilities, understanding of security protocols, and experience with threat analysis. These questions are tailored to align with the responsibilities of the role, which include protecting an organization's IT infrastructure, developing security policies, and responding to security breaches. To effectively respond, candidates should provide specific examples from their experience that demonstrate their knowledge, skills, and ability to handle real-world security challenges, thereby showcasing their suitability for the role.
